Output 43b498148fd54193e1b17e95e8a3d0416a3f22886edbdc76cfe1d550bcb1dd15:1

value
377000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 40b7cd958527ae3add93439ac2375d0e7095e390 OP_EQUALVERIFY OP_CHECKSIG
address
LR89hMJWHQ5zULupdFnHazhmjvx3ceZYQV
transaction
43b498148fd54193e1b17e95e8a3d0416a3f22886edbdc76cfe1d550bcb1dd15
spent
true